Conclusion Quote by Max Cleland
“I'm not going to be part of looking at information only partially. I'm not going to be part of just coming to quick conclusions. I'm not going to be part of political pressure to do this or not do that. I'm not going to be part of that. This is serious.”
About This Quote
Advocates for thorough, unbiased analysis, rejecting half‑measures, hasty judgments, and political pressure in serious matters.
In simple terms: Insist on full, impartial evaluation before acting.
Avoid superficial, politicized decision‑making.
